Understanding Your Citroen Key Type

Before diving into the replacement procedure, it's important to recognize which type of essential your vehicle utilizes. Citroen has actually used a number of essential technologies throughout the years, and the replacement procedure differs considerably in between them.

Traditional mechanical keys represent the most basic type, including a metal blade that inserts directly into the ignition cylinder. These keys have no electronic elements and are the most convenient and most affordable to change. Owners of older Citroen vehicles, particularly those produced before the early 2000s, likely have this uncomplicated essential type.

Remote essential fobs became standard in the late 1990s and early 2000s. These plastic gadgets combine a metal blade with an electronic transmitter that interacts with your vehicle's main locking system. The key blade still kips down the ignition, while the remote buttons manage door locking, unlocking, and sometimes boot release.

Smart keys and keyless entry systems represent the most advanced innovation found in modern-day Citroen cars. These proximity-based systems enable motorists to keep the key in their pocket while accessing and starting the automobile. The secret contains advanced electronic devices, including transponders and radio frequency recognition chips, making replacement substantially more pricey than standard alternatives.

Where to Get Your Citroen Key Replaced

Several options exist for acquiring a replacement Citroen secret, each with unique advantages and cost ramifications. The option mostly depends upon your budget, timeline, and the complexity of your crucial system.

Authorized Citroen dealerships provide the most simple however normally most expensive option. Dealers have direct access to producer databases and can buy keys specifically configured for your car recognition number. This path guarantees compatibility and professional programming but frequently features premium rates. Labour expenses at car dealerships can be considerable, and you may require to wait numerous days for the key to show up, particularly for more recent models with intricate security systems.

Independent automobile locksmiths often supply the best balance of cost and convenience. citroen car key replacement cost concentrating on vehicle services can develop and configure replacement keys for a lot of Citroen designs at a fraction of car dealership costs. Lots of locksmith professionals mobile services, meaning they can concern your area and deal with the replacement on-site. When choosing a locksmith, confirm their experience with French lorries and verify they have the necessary programs devices for your specific crucial type.

Online crucial replacement services have actually emerged as a practical alternative for mechanically inclined owners. Sites sell replacement key fobs and clever keys, often at significantly decreased rates. Nevertheless, this method needs either self-programming or finding a separate shows service, which might void warranties or show problematic if not done correctly. This choice works best for those comfy with technical jobs and going to risk possible compatibility issues.

The Replacement Process Explained

The procedure for getting a replacement essential varies depending upon your picked company, but typically follows a consistent pattern across all options.

When going to a dealer or locksmith professional, you should offer proof of ownership. This typically includes your car registration document, proof of insurance, and individual identification such as a driver's licence or passport. This documents avoids unapproved individuals from obtaining keys to automobiles they do not own, securing you from possible theft.

For standard mechanical keys, the procedure normally involves cutting a new essential blade to match your ignition cylinder's unique pattern. No shows is needed, making this the fastest and easiest replacement choice. Lots of hardware shops and vehicle locksmiths can finish this service within minutes.

Remote crucial fobs need both cutting and programs. The service technician needs to match the essential blade and then sync the remote's electronic signal with your automobile's receiver. This programs procedure connects the special recognition code in your new secret with your car's security system, ensuring only your secret can manage the automobile.

Smart essential replacement involves the most intricate programming procedures. These keys need to be integrated with numerous automobile systems, including the body control module, engine management system, and proximity sensors. This advanced procedure needs specific devices and technical competence, discussing the higher expenses associated with wise key replacement.

What to Do If You Lose Your Key

Immediate action can prevent prospective security issues and simplify the replacement process. If you've lost your key, think about taking these steps to safeguard yourself and your vehicle.

Initially, conduct a thorough search of your current places. Inspect under seats, in bags, around your home, and anywhere the key may have been set down. Lots of replacement demands include keys that merely fell in between cushions or were left in an unexpected area.

If your key is genuinely lost, call your insurer to identify whether essential replacement is covered under your policy. Some detailed car insurance plan consist of protection for lock changes and crucial replacement, possibly saving you significant expense.

For lost keys with electronic components, think about having your car's locks re-sequenced. While this represents an extra expense, it avoids anybody who discovered or kept your lost key from accessing your vehicle. This step proves especially crucial for smart keys and remote fobs, which can potentially be used to access your car even after you've gotten a replacement.

Often Asked Questions

How long does Citroen key replacement take?

The timeframe varies substantially based upon key type and supplier schedule. Standard mechanical keys can often be replacement within an hour at most locksmith professionals or hardware shops. Remote key fobs normally require same-day service when a locksmith professional has the necessary blank in stock. Smart keys often require purchasing the part, taking 3 to 7 days for shipment, followed by programming appointment.

Can I get a replacement key without the original?

Yes, replacement is possible without the original key. Nevertheless, the process requires additional confirmation of ownership and might be more pricey. A specialist must initially access your automobile to obtain info required for creating a new secret, which includes labour expenses. Without the original key, the locksmith or dealership need to also delete the old secret from your car's memory to avoid unapproved gain access to.

Why are wise keys so costly compared to conventional keys?

Smart keys include sophisticated electronic devices consisting of radio transponders, proximity sensing units, and encrypted security chips. These parts are costly to make and require specific devices for shows. Furthermore, the shows procedure for smart keys involves configuring several car systems to interact with the new key, needing comprehensive training and pricey diagnostic equipment.

Will my roadside help cover key replacement?

Numerous roadside assistance programs consist of lock-out services but might not cover real essential replacement costs. Review your particular policy or membership terms to figure out coverage. Some programs offer locksmith recommendation services or discounted rates even if they don't cover the full replacement expense.

Can I configure a new Citroen key myself?

Self-programming is possible for some older Citroen models with simpler security systems, however a lot of modern automobiles require professional shows equipment. Attempting to program keys without correct tools can lock you out of your car's security system entirely, potentially requiring costly healing treatments. For remote fobs and clever keys, professional programming is highly advised.
